What will happen to Earth in 2029?

2029 close approach The closest known approach of Apophis occurs at April 13, 2029 21:46 UT, when Apophis will pass Earth closer than geosynchronous communication satellites, but will come no closer than 31,600 kilometres (19,600 mi) above Earth’s surface.

What does the word Apophis mean?

“Apophis” is actually the ancient Greek name for an ancient Egyptian deity called “Apep”—also spelled “Apepi” or “Aapep”—who was seen as the embodiment of chaos and the opponent of light and order in the cosmos. Apophis was often depicted in ancient Egyptian art as a giant serpent.

What was apophis the god of?

Apopis, also called Apep, Apepi, or Rerek, ancient Egyptian demon of chaos, who had the form of a serpent and, as the foe of the sun god, Re, represented all that was outside the ordered cosmos. Although many serpents symbolized divinity and royalty, Apopis threatened the underworld and symbolized evil.

How do you know when an asteroid is coming?

The first step in predicting impacts is detecting asteroids and determining their orbits. Finding faint near-Earth objects against the much more numerous background stars is very much a needle in a haystack search. It is achieved by sky surveys that are designed to discover near Earth asteroids.

What does it mean to be an autonomous person?

Put most simply, to be autonomous is to be one’s own person, to be directed by considerations, desires, conditions, and characteristics that are not simply imposed externally upon one, but are part of what can somehow be considered one’s authentic self.
